@Breeze1

Счетчик блоков на jquery?

Ребят, помогите скрипт закончить.
По клику на кнопку подгружаются блоки, по 4 штуки.

https://codepen.io/brezze/pen/MqRBpB

Нужно сделать счетчик который находится в левом углу. Первое число показывает сколько сейчас блоков открыто, последнее, сколько всего блоков в контейнере. Нужно сделать так, чтобы это все через js записывалось. Если например мы кликаем по кнопке и открываем новые 4 блока, в счетчик должно это записаться и значение меняется с 4 на 8 например. А в последнее число нужно через js чтобы считывалось число всех блоки которые в контейнере.
  • Вопрос задан
  • 395 просмотров
Решения вопроса 1
0xD34F
@0xD34F Куратор тега JavaScript
<div class="counter">
  <span class="counter__visible"></span> /
  <span class="counter__total"></span>
</div>

$('.loadmore').on('click', function(e) {
  e.preventDefault();

  const $items = $('.item');

  $items.filter(':hidden').slice(0, 4).fadeIn();

  const visible = $items.filter(':visible').length;

  $('.counter__visible').text(visible);
  $('.counter__total').text($items.length);

  if ($items.length === visible) {
    $(this).fadeOut('slow');
  }
}).click();
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ы